Who was the oldest dog?
Bluey, an Australian cattle dog, was the oldest recorded dog.Bluey lived for 29 years and 5 months.She worked with sheep and cattle, which may have contributed to her longevity.
Can dogs have chocolate?
Chocolate is toxic to dogs.Significant illness can result from chocolate ingestion.There is a chemical in chocolate that is toxic.Theobromine is the main toxin in chocolate.

Is watermelon OK for dogs?
Yes, with a couple of precautions.If you have seeds, make sure to remove them.The rind can cause gastrointestinal upset, so it’s a good idea to remove it.

Do dogs sleep all night?
Dogs sleep throughout the day and at night, unlike humans who only sleep once a day.Research shows that dogs get between 10 and 12 hours of sleep a day.

Why can’t dogs have grapes?
There is a link between grape toxicity and damage to the kidneys.The fruit can cause sudden failure of the kidneys.Dogs can’t metabolize the toxic substance in grapes.This could be the reason for grape toxicity in dogs.
